mediengestalter.info
FAQ :: Mitgliederliste :: MGi Team

Willkommen auf dem Portal für Mediengestalter

Aktuelles Datum und Uhrzeit: Fr 19.04.2024 22:00 Benutzername: Passwort: Auto-Login

Thema: CSS + Internetexplorer + overflow: auto + höhenangabe vom 15.06.2007


Neues Thema eröffnen   Neue Antwort erstellen MGi Foren-Übersicht -> Allgemeines - Nonprint -> CSS + Internetexplorer + overflow: auto + höhenangabe
Seite: 1, 2  Weiter
Autor Nachricht
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Fr 15.06.2007 12:10
Titel

CSS + Internetexplorer + overflow: auto + höhenangabe

Antworten mit Zitat Zum Seitenanfang

Hallo!
Ich mache grade ein Layout mit CSS.
Dafür habe ich links einen kleinen Div-Container angelegt, der das Impressum beinhalten soll.
Weil das recht lang aber uninteressant ist, soll es maximal soundso-hoch sein und dann für den Rest einen Scrollbalken haben.
Gemacht hab ich das mit folgendem Code:
<div style="background-color: #E0E0E0; width: 180px; max-height: 200px; display:block; overflow:auto;">[...]

Der Firefox und Safari zeigen es genau so an wie ichs haben will, der internetexplorer listet alles von vorne bis hinten auf, sogar über den footer und den wrapper hinaus.... * grmbl *

Was kann ich tun? * Keine Ahnung... *

Danke falls ihr mir helft Lächel
knuerpsel
  View user's profile Private Nachricht senden
boston

Dabei seit: 27.09.2004
Ort: -
Alter: 42
Geschlecht: Weiblich
Verfasst Fr 15.06.2007 12:24
Titel

Antworten mit Zitat Zum Seitenanfang

Hallo,
du musst zusätzlich noch "height:200px" angeben.

Dann versteht es auch der IE.

Viele Grüße
boston
  View user's profile Private Nachricht senden Website dieses Benutzers besuchen
Anzeige
Anzeige
Whisper

Dabei seit: 13.03.2003
Ort: -
Alter: 42
Geschlecht: Männlich
Verfasst Fr 15.06.2007 12:27
Titel

Antworten mit Zitat Zum Seitenanfang

max-height wird nämlich erst ab IE7 interpretiert.
siehe auch selfhtml:
http://de.selfhtml.org/css/eigenschaften/positionierung.htm#max_height

Der Internet Explorer 6 interpretiert diese Angabe noch nicht. Safari interpretiert sie bei nach oben positionierten Elementen ab Version 2.0.2.
  View user's profile Private Nachricht senden
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Fr 15.06.2007 14:23
Titel

Antworten mit Zitat Zum Seitenanfang

Ich teste das hier eigentlich mit Internet Explorer 7 ...

Aber es hat geklappt!

Super, DANKE!

ein glückliches knuerpsel
  View user's profile Private Nachricht senden
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Fr 15.06.2007 14:25
Titel

Antworten mit Zitat Zum Seitenanfang

Ach und weiß zufällig noch jemand, warum der innerhalb dieses divs meine sytledefinitionen für <p> nicht annimmt?
  View user's profile Private Nachricht senden
sahnemuh

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 42
Geschlecht: Männlich
Verfasst Fr 15.06.2007 18:12
Titel

Antworten mit Zitat Zum Seitenanfang

nö. sorry.. glaßkugel ist grad ausgefallen....

(poste mal sourcecode.. dann kann dir vielleicht auch jemand helfen).
  View user's profile Private Nachricht senden
knuerpsel
Threadersteller

Dabei seit: 28.02.2007
Ort: -
Alter: 37
Geschlecht: Weiblich
Verfasst Fr 15.06.2007 18:35
Titel

Antworten mit Zitat Zum Seitenanfang

<head><!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"
"http://www.w3.org/TR/html4/strict.dtd"></head>
<body>
<h1>[...]<font color=#676767>[...]</font></h1>
<p>[.....]</p>

<br>
<h1>[...]<font color=#676767>[...]</font></h1>
<p>
<img src="pic/pdf.jpg">&nbsp;<a href="pic/a.pdf">A</a><br>
<img src="pic/pdf.jpg">&nbsp;<a href="pic/p.pdf">P</a>
</p>

<br>

<p>
<h1>[....]<font color=#676767>[....]</font></h1>
<div style="background-color: #E0E0E0; width: 180px; max-height: 200px; height: 200px; display:block; overflow:auto;">
<pf>
[...]
</pf>
</div>

</p>
</body>




Das ist der linke Div-Container und hier folgt der betreffende Teil der CSS-Datei an dem er sich eigentlich orientieren sollte:

pf {
color:#676767;
font-family: Verdana, sans serif;
font-size: 7pt;
}
  View user's profile Private Nachricht senden
sahnemuh

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 42
Geschlecht: Männlich
Verfasst Fr 15.06.2007 19:18
Titel

Antworten mit Zitat Zum Seitenanfang

knuerpsel hat geschrieben:
<head><!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N"
"http://www.w3.org/TR/html4/strict.dtd"></head>
<body>
<h1>[...]</h1>
<p></p>

<br>
<h1>[...]</h1>


<img src="pic/pdf.jpg">&nbsp;<a href="pic/a.pdf">A</a><br>
<img src="pic/pdf.jpg">&nbsp;<a href="pic/p.pdf">P</a>

<h1>[....]<font color=>[....]</font></h1>
<div class="contnr">
<p>
[...]
</p>
</div>

</body>




Das ist der linke Div-Container und hier folgt der betreffende Teil der CSS-Datei an dem er sich eigentlich orientieren sollte:
h1 {
color: #676767;
}
.contnr {
background-color: #E0E0E0;
width: 180px;
max-height: 200px;
height: 200px;
overflow:auto;"
}
.contnr p {
color:#676767;
font-family: Verdana, sans serif;
font-size: 7pt;
}



...und lies BITTE mal ein wenig über CSS / HTML. Dein sourcecode sieht an einigen stellen sehr unschön aus (das element "pf" gibt es nicht (und schon garnicht in html 4), font-tags sollte man nicht benutzen, sondern die elemente über css formatieren und es gehört nicht um "alles" ein paragraph (p) ).

das hier bietet für den anfang eine solide grundlage:
http://jendryschik.de/wsdev/einfuehrung/


Zuletzt bearbeitet von sahnemuh am Fr 15.06.2007 19:21, insgesamt 2-mal bearbeitet
  View user's profile Private Nachricht senden
 
Ähnliche Themen CSS-Problem: Overflow:Auto - (Firefox 3.0.5, IE 8)
Bootstrap overflow auto mit % Höhe
Anker in div-Element mit overflow:auto
Google Chrome und Overflow:auto - Kein Scrollbalken
overflow-y im IE & FF
flashplayerproblem im internetexplorer
Neues Thema eröffnen   Neue Antwort erstellen Seite: 1, 2  Weiter
MGi Foren-Übersicht -> Allgemeines - Nonprint


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st an Umfragen in diesem Forum nicht mitmachen.